By and large, the contemporary age is no strange to the notion of free time and its importance in the modern era. Without a good plan, it depends on the chance of the individuals that they take advantage of these times. In this regard, different plans have been proposed to spend free time on that. Notwithstanding differences, in my view, doing exercises takes priority over other plans, including watching television programs. I feel this way for two main reasons which I will explore in the following paragraphs.

To begin with, by doing some exercises during the week regularly, the people can guarantee their health. As a matter of fact, as the technology evolves and creates more and more windows of opportunities for the human beings, their style of living are turning to sedentary as soon as possible. Nowadays, a host of people are working in the institutions and organizations which do not need to do physical activities in those environments. in this circumstance, by doing some exercises during the day, not only can they maintain their health in a good condition, but also can reduce their stress level, which is a chronic problem for the modern human beings. For instance, my father is working in LG Company as a manager since six years ago. Because of his sedentary lifestyle of the employees, the owners required them to do regular exercises during the week, including playing soccer, swimming, to name but a few. Since the tuitions for enrolling in such places have been paid by the company, whole employees have attracted to such a plan. By doing this, the employees, as I can see my father, could have enjoyed a healthy style of life during these two years.

Secondly, based on the experiences I have made recently, by doing exercises in the places such as a gym or even parks, the individuals can make some precious relationship. Since the human beings are a creature with plenty of social tendencies, they are looking for expanding their relationships wherever they can. In addition to the benefits of making such relationships, by watching other people doing exercises, we can be motivated to do our best to be the same. For instance, the hypothetical idea of taking exercise made me think of my brother's situation. Being one of the well-known athletes in my city, Isfahan, my brother has different trainee since he received his coaching degree two years ago. Last year, he got to know with a beautiful girl in the gym, who was one of his trainees. After dealing with each other for nearly seven months, they married two months ago. Therefore, it can be realized that by taking exercises, notably in the public places, it is so likely that the people make strong relationships with other persons.

To sum up, as mentioned above, taking exercises can cause make different relationships and have a healthier style of living. In spite of that, both doing exercises and watching television programs offer varied advantages. To choose one over another would be a personal preference based on the one’s needs, desires, and ambitions.
